Wastewater surveillance of SARS-CoV-2 and modelling COVID-19 cases by passive sampling

The thesis explores the use of passive sampling technique in wastewater for monitoring the prevalence of COVID-19 infection in communities. It establishes a relationship between viral loads in wastewater and the number of COVID-19 cases. The study demonstrates that passive sampling is sensitive enough to detect viral fragments even when case numbers are low. It provides a universal regression model for predicting case numbers based on passive loading, with potential for refinement. The research contributes valuable insights to wastewater surveillance, aiding in the management of COVID-19 outbreaks and other similar infectious diseases.
